A community health worker (chw) is defined as a frontline public health worker who is a trusted member of a community or who has a thorough understanding of the community being served. Community health workers (chws) are playing an increasingly important role in the healthcare system.
The community health worker serves as a bridge between the community and the health care, government and social service systems. 1 this relationship allows chws to serve as a link between health and social service programs and the community to promote access to services and improve the quality and cultural competence of service delivery.
